WASABI MASHED POTATOES



Wasabi Mashed Potatoes image

These potatoes are slightly green, slightly spicy, and beautifully fragrant with roasted garlic. Good compliment to meat and fish cooked with ginger - soy marinades. The leftovers make great potato pancakes!

Time 1h

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 medium head garlic
1 teaspoon olive oil
12 potatoes
1 cup butter, softened
4 teaspoons wasabi powder
water as needed
½ cup milk
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  • Remove papery outer skin of garlic bulb. Rub with olive oil and place on a small baking sheet. Bake in preheated oven for 45 minutes, or until skin can be easily pierced with a fork.
  • While garlic is roasting, peel and quarter the potatoes. Place in a large pot and cover with water. Bring to a boil and allow potatoes to simmer until very soft, about 20 minutes. Drain water and mash potatoes with butter until smooth and fluffy.
  • Squeeze softened garlic cloves out of skin into pot; in a small bowl, mix wasabi powder with just enough water to form a thick paste. Mash garlic and wasabi paste into potatoes, pour in milk and continue to mash until mixture is light and fluffy; season with salt and pepper to taste and serve hot.

WASABI POTATO SALAD



Wasabi Potato Salad image

Although I haven't tried this yet, I think it sounds delicious and spicy and a nice change from the usual! Recipe source: local newspaper

Time 45m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 potatoes, peeled and diced
1/2 tablespoon wasabi paste or 1/2 tablespoon wasabi powder, plus
water, to make a paste
1 cup mayonnaise
2 stalks celery, chopped
2 slices cooked bacon, chopped or 1 tablespoon bacon bits
1/2 onion, chopped
1/2 apple, diced
1 tablespoon mint, minced (or Japanese ohba)
salt and pepper

Steps:

  • In a medium saucepan over high heat place potatoes covered with water.
  • Reduce heat to simmer and cook for 12 minutes or until tender.
  • Drain and spread potatoes on a cookie sheet. Cool to room temperature.
  • While potatoes are cooling, whisk the wasabi paste and mayonnaise together in a large bowl until blended.
  • Stir in potatoes, celery, bacon, onion, apple, mint, salt and pepper (to taste).
  • Refrigerate until serving. Serve cold or at room temperature.

WASABI POTATO SALAD



WASABI POTATO SALAD image

Categories     Potato     Side     Stew     Vegetarian

Yield As a side dish, this will serve 6 to 8.

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 lbs small red Russet potatoes, quartered
2 eggs, hard-boiled
1 small yellow onion, diced
1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
1/4 cup rice wine vinegar
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 tablespoon ground pepper (or for a little more snap use Hot Pepper Blend)
2 tablespoons dry mustard powder (Coleman's or S&B Oriental Hot Mustard)
1 tablespo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on wasabi oil (available in the Oriental foods section of the grocery store)

Steps:

  • Leave the skin on the quartered potatoes and place them and the eggs a large pot. Cover with cold salted water and bring to a boil. Boil the potatoes until they are a fork tender, but still semi-firm (about 12 to 15 minutes after the water begins to boil). Strain and submerse the potatoes and eggs in cold water to cool (5 to 10 minutes). Shell and dice the eggs. At this point the skins of the potatoes can be easily removed; however, you can leave the skins on if you wish. In a large bowl, whisk together all of the other ingredients. The wasabi oil is particularly important in this recipe, as it adds a truly unique flavor to the dish. Add the diced eggs and the potatoes to the bowl and fold the potatoes and eggs into the dressing being careful to not mash or break up the cooked potatoes. The salad can be kept in the refrigerator for at least a week and it can be served cold or hot. Simply re-heat it in the microwave to serve warm.

WASABI POTATO SALAD



WASABI POTATO SALAD image

Categories     Potato     Side     Freeze/Chill     Vegetarian

Yield Makes 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 Pounds New Potatoes
Herb Mixture
1 Tablespoon Lovage Root
1 Tablespoon Herbes de Provence
1½ Tablespoon Wasabi Powder
1 Tablespoon Dry Mustard Powder
1 teaspoon Kosher Salt
1 Tablespoon Cuban oregano - minced
1 Tablespoon Rosemary
3 Tablespoon White Vinegar
1 teaspoon Salt
2 teaspoon Fresh Cracked Pepper
1/3 cup Mayonnaise
1 Tablespoon Parsley

Steps:

  • Cut potatoes into small squares. Put in a bowl and cover potatoes in cold water and let sit for 1 hour. Drain water and then put in a saucepan with cold water and bring to boil over high heat. Cook until potatoes are tender. Meanwhile, in a coffee grinder, combine Herbes de Povence, Lovage Root, Wasabi Powder, Dry Mustard and Kosher salt and grind until you get a smooth powder. In a large bowl, combine herb mixture, Cuban Oregano, Rosemary, Vinegar, Salt, Cracked Pepper, and Mayonnaise. When potatoes are tender, drain water and fold them into the Mayonnaise mixture. Cover and refrigerate for 2 hours or overnight. Garnish with Parsley and serve.

WASABI POTATO GRATIN



Wasabi Potato Gratin image

This is a Ben O'Donoghue recipe I found in the paper. The combination of potatoes, cream and wasabi work really well together. So easy and quick to prepare and serve as a side dish.

Time 40m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 medium desiree potatoes, peeled
50 g butter
2 garlic cloves, peeled and thinly sliced
1 tablespoon wasabi paste
200 ml pure cream
100 ml skim milk

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 180°C Thinly slice the peeled potatoes by hand or using a mandoline, (about 2-3mm, ensuring they are as even as possible as this will help them to cook at the same time) and wash potatoes well in cold water.
  • Grease the surface of a round or oval baking dish with soft butter and then rub with sliced garlic. Leave the garlic scattered in the dish.
  • Combine the milk, cream and wasabi paste and season well.
  • Arrange the sliced and washed potatoes in a single layer around the baking dish and then pour over the cream and milk mixture.
  • Place into a preheated oven for 20 minutes until nicely browned on top and the potatoes are cooked, the cream and milk reduced until thick and creamy.

WASABI SECRET SALAD



Wasabi Secret Salad image

Wasabi peas are the secret spicy kick in this delicious salad. You can use any dried fruit you like, such as blueberries, cherries, cranberries, chopped apricots, or golden raisins. Wasabi peas can be found at most supermarkets by Asian foods or by snacks. They can also be found in some stores in the bulk food area.

Time 10m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 head butter lettuce - rinsed, and torn
1 large pear, cored and sliced
½ cup dried cherries
½ cup wasabi peas
2 teaspoons toasted sesame seeds
¼ cup poppy seed dressing

Steps:

  • Place the butter lettuce in a salad bowl; add the pear, dried cherries, wasabi peas, sesame seeds, and poppy seed dressing. Toss to coat.
